Check the distance. You may be too far from your vehicle. This product has a maximum range. Check the location. Other vehicles or objects may be blocking signal. the See your Pontiac dealer or a qualified technician for service. Changes or modifications to this system by other than anauthorized service facility could voidauthorization touse this equipment.
